  1. I have been having problems with my left hand switch gear. After X amount of time the right hand indicator stops working and I cant toggle up. Turn bike off and on again and all is fine then problem repeats after same short period of time.
    I thought it was a switch gear problem, however after much research the problem seems to lie in the dash.

    Seems like in the US and Canada Ducati issued a recall in the wiring, but I have also read about it being dash related?

  2. It's not a dash problem as far as I've heard mate. There is a recall that involves installing a small sub loom into the wiring from the switch gear. Did one on Saturday for just the same problem.

  3. you need this part MrC
    Part no. 51029281A
    This will rectify the issue as Nelly says.
